MOOCs and Open Education is a
book
which
researches
issues
having to do with open
educational resources
and
massively open online courses (MOOC).
The latest
evolvements in
electronic educational technology make it possible for
people
in every nation on earth
to be participants in courses via the Internet.
Massively open online courses are
normally free
but do not
lead to formal accreditation.
